Output d7ae88f448ff9e28c71d61465449229348e02eb31f1ebc800082841632f36d9f:0

value
576029
script pubkey
OP_0 OP_PUSHBYTES_20 79b380885aa6c43d603233f0128fbf7027630434
address
bc1q0xecpzz65mzr6cpjx0cp9ralwqnkxpp5k3cm4r
transaction
d7ae88f448ff9e28c71d61465449229348e02eb31f1ebc800082841632f36d9f
confirmations
130935
spent
true